#### When is the Best Time to Visit Woodson Terrace?\n
Hottest months: July, August, June and September, with an average temperature of 24°C
Coldest months: January, February, December and March
Driest months: January, February, December and November
Rainiest months: April, May, June and August

What's the best way to get to Woodson Terrace and around town during my romantic getaway?
This information about transportation options in Woodson Terrace might help your romantic trip get off to a smooth start: If you’re looking to fly to Woodson Terrace, the closest major airport is in Lambert-St. Louis International Airport (STL), located 1 mi (1.6 km) from the city centre. If you’d like to venture out around the area, you may want a rental car for your journey.
